what is float?
when I check the details of my skins there's something called float and it's a bunch of numbers... what does it mean?
< >
Εμφάνιση 1-4 από 4 σχόλια
float is the numerical value of the wear of a skin. It has a range (with some exceptions) from 0 to 1, where 0 is an absolutely clean picture, and 1 is the most shabby. The closer the value is to 0, the cleaner and sharper the image (or it is brighter if the skin does not erase when the quality deteriorates).

0 = very new
1 = very scarred

It's boring to have only 0 or 1, hence valve add 16 more digits.
In computer terms, it's called a float number.

If my skin is 1, or 0.9487210783, it is very scarred.
The other player has 0.99999000091, therefore his skin is more scarred than mine.

With the float system in place, players crave to find the rare skin with the lowest or highest float.
